Since then I have changed the way I groom Jr’s tail, what products I use, and what I use to protect his tail.
The only time I use a brush on Jr’s tail is for a horse show. Any other time I just run my fingers through his tail. This helps to not have as much breakage as you would using a brush, since horse’s tail are so brittle.
I use a few different products on Jr’s tail to help keep it healthy. Some people say don’t wash a horses tail others say wash a horses tail. I wash Jr’s tail with MTG shampoo, but not often. For me the MTG shampoo rinses very easily and gets the tail clean with less soap as compared to the others I have used. In a spray bottle I mix half water with half Mane and Tail conditioner, add some baby oil, and a dash of Listerine. Shake the spray bottle so as to mix everything together, and then I just spray it on Jr’s tail.
Once I get done grooming Jr’s tail, it gets put in a tail bag. This helps protect it from the elements, plus he isn’t able to step on it and pull his tail out.
